Output b84304d8e687f53ab95864e27df4ebdc5c1029f9b72b2f8b7688b05568d070a6:21

value
44120
script pubkey
OP_0 OP_PUSHBYTES_20 50f8cca0338c245c9f1cd5da1428df25da9a7829
address
bc1q2ruvegpn3sj9e8cu6hdpg2xlyhdf57pfwp89xh
transaction
b84304d8e687f53ab95864e27df4ebdc5c1029f9b72b2f8b7688b05568d070a6
spent
true